import java.util.Scanner;
//import java.io.*;    // File, FileNotFound, ...

public class AverageMonthlyTemperatures {
	public static void main(String[] args) {
		System.out.println("To average a month’s temperatures,");
		Scanner fin = FileOps.promptForFileIn("enter the input file: ");
		Temperature temp = new Temperature();
		double sum = 0.0;
		int count = 0;
		while ( fin.hasNext() ) {
			temp.read(fin);
			sum += temp.inCelsius().getMagnitude();
			count++;
		}
		fin.close();
		if (count > 0) {
			System.out.println("The average temperature is "
					           + new Temperature(sum/count, 'C') );
		} else {
			System.err.println("No values in input file!");
		}
	}
}
